Banyak yang dikatakan tentang Buruh pelabuhan, proyek open source yang memungkinkan kita menangani container, dengan kemiripan tertentu dengan mesin virtual, meskipun dengan cara yang lebih ringan dan lebih dapat dieksekusi. Untuk menjadi lebih akrab dengan teknologi dan mengingat bahwa mungkin dalam beberapa hari ke depan seseorang yang saya anggap sebagai ahli Docker akan ditambahkan ke tim, saya membawa artikel ini yang akan mengajari kita cara melakukannya. Cara menginstal Docker di Linux Mint 18 Sarah.
Apa itu Docker?
Mengutip Wikipedia kita dapat mengatakan bahwa «Buruh pelabuhan adalah proyek open source bahwa mengotomatiskan penerapan aplikasi dalam wadah perangkat lunak, menyediakan lapisan abstraksi tambahan dan otomatisasi Virtualisasi di tingkat sistem operasi di Linux".
En pocas palabras, Docker memungkinkan kita mengembangkan aplikasi tanpa khawatir kode kami tidak akan berfungsi pada mesin yang menjalankannya.
Cara menginstal Docker di Linux Mint dengan cara tradisional
Untuk menginstal versi terbaru Docker (docker-engine) di Linux Mint 18, kita hanya perlu mengikuti petunjuk di panduan penggunaan buruh pelabuhan. Singkatnya, ini pada dasarnya menginstal paket dari repositori yang dikelola oleh Docker.
# Actualizando sudo apt-get update sudo apt-get install apt-transport-https ca-certificates -y # Añadiendo la nueva clave gpg sudo apt-key adv --keyserver hkp://p80.pool.sks-keyservers.net:80 --recv-keys 58118E89F3A912897C070ADBF76221572C52609D # Añadiendo /etc/apt/sources.list.d/docker.list sudo echo deb https://apt.dockerproject.org/repo ubuntu-xenial main >> /etc/apt/sources.list.d/docker.list # Instalando sudo apt-get update sudo apt-get purge lxc-docker sudo apt-get install linux-image-extra-$(uname -r) -y sudo apt-get install docker-engine cgroup-lite apparmor -y sudo usermod -a -G docker $USER #Ejecutando Docker sudo service docker start
sudo
docker run hello-world
Cara menginstal Docker di Linux Mint secara otomatis
Ada cara yang sangat mudah dan otomatis instal Docker di Linux Mint dan pada dasarnya ini adalah pelaksanaan rutinitas yang menjalankan semua perintah yang diperlukan, untuk mengaksesnya dan menginstalnya dengan cara ini Anda harus menjalankan perintah berikut:
# Clonar el repositorio git
git clone https://github.com/ligles/Install-Docker-on-Mint-Sarah.git
# Acceder a la carpeta del script
cd Install-Docker-on-Mint-Sarah
#Dar permiso de ejecución
sudo chmod +x Install-Docker-on-Mint-Sarah.sh
#Ejecutar el Script
./Install-Docker-on-Mint-Sarah.sh
Al final de la instalación el script muestra el siguiente mensaje:
Hola desde Docker!
Este mensaje muestra que su instalación está funcionando correctamente.
Para generar este mensaje, Docker realizó los siguientes pasos:
- El cliente Docker se puso en contacto con el daemon Docker.
- El demonio Docker sacó la imagen de «hello-world» del Docker Hub.
- El demonio Docker creó un nuevo contenedor de esa imagen que ejecuta el ejecutable que produce la salida que está leyendo actualmente.
- El daemon Docker transmitió esa salida al cliente Docker, que la envió a su terminal.
Para probar algo más ambicioso, puedes ejecutar un contenedor de Ubuntu con:
$ docker run -it ubuntu bash
Tidak diragukan lagi beberapa alternatif cepat untuk menginstal Docker, yang merupakan teknologi yang harus kita semua mulai ketahui dan kembangkan. Apa pendapat Anda tentang Docker?
Jika instalasi di Linux Mint membuat Anda gila, perhatikan bahwa .sh yang telah Anda unduh tidak memiliki setengah tanda hubung tetapi garis bawah.
Bahkan mengikuti langkah-langkahnya, saya hanya mendapatkan kesalahan ini
Gagal memulai docker.service: Unit docker.service disamarkan